Hi all,
I am trying to send mail to a small number of systems which were connected through the intranet.For this purpose i have searched google and came to know about JavaMail API for this purpose. But it requires a Mail server name , and from and to address of receipients etc .But i dont have Mail server and Email IDs created for receipients . I know only the computer names of the target machines(Which were connected through the LAN).Is it possible to send mails to the machines ? Can i use JavaMail API for this purpose . If so what Name should i give for the Mail server Name(Host name)?Advanced Thanks for ur suggestions.
